Gardening Tips For Beginners- 8 Useful Tips For The Novice

As a hobby, gardening can be an absolute delight! While the task of creating an outdoor garden is rather an arduous one, the end result is enough to make you forget all your pain and labor! But if you are still skeptical about whether you are capable of taking up this activity or not, take heart from these gardening tips for beginners–

(1) Since it is the first time for you, plan a small garden at first, but envision a larger one in future. As a matter of fact, plenty of plants can be accommodated even in an area measuring just 80 to 100 square feet!

(2) As suggested in the gardening tips for beginners, it is easier to take care of a smaller garden, giving you enough time to get acquainted with the basics of Gardening such as–how much water is required approximately, knowledge about fertilizers, keeping growth of weeds under control, keeping away pests and diseases.

(3) As a novice, you are eager to see how you have made out! So it just will not do for you to begin a long-term gardening project which could stretch over many weeks or many months. The waiting becomes intolerable!

(4) The small garden equips you with the necessary skills and creativity to create a better-designed and much larger garden the next time, since you are feeling much more confident by this time. Or you could think of ways to expand your present garden.

(5) But despite what gardening tips for beginners advises, if you still desire to start off with a large project, separate it into different segments. You can then work on one section at a time. Not only can you observe what you have achieved, but also improve on your efforts when proceeding to the next section.

(6) There are all sorts of gardeners. Some go after every weed, refusing to give it a place in their beautiful gardens! Some hate the thought of constant weeding and keep wishing that they could just spend time watching the plants grow and flower!

There is a way to prevent too many weeds from coming up, and that is by using mulch. Since weeding can be quite taxing on the hands and knees, put down a layer of regular mulch or organic mulch (2 to 3 inches thick) on the soil! The appearance is neat. Also, mulch helps in maintaining the soil temperature and moisture. Most important of all, weeds do not have the liberty to grow out of control!

(7) The soil should get enough water for the seeds to germinate and allow roots to go deeper. Plant roots (grasses generally) tend to remain nearer the surface if there is frequent watering because the actual amount of water taken is less. Gardening tips for beginners counsels that you take a larger quantity of water, but water less frequently.

(8) Plants should be watered in the early morning hours, as suggested by gardening tips for beginners. The leaves can dry off during the rest of the day. Thus, fungal diseases are kept away.

Indoor Organic Gardening- 3 Major Aspects Of Indoor Organic Gardening!

No doubt modern techniques in agriculture have given us much, but at what cost? People are slowly realizing that chemicals and commercialization are neither benefitting plants nor humans, and are therefore seeking alternative modes of gardening–more environmental-friendly in nature. Going “organic” is the only solution–either outdoors or indoors. People living in flats and apartments can go in for indoor organic gardening.

There are three major aspects to indoor organic gardening–

(1) What is indoor organic gardening or holistic gardening? This garden is created inside a building. Whatever context it is taken in, its main theme remains the same–use only “natural” materials to grow plants.

Among the various types of indoor organic gardening, the most popular ones are hydroponics (cultivation of plants in nutrient solutions and not in soil) and vegan gardening (only kitchen waste to be used as compost, not animal refuse).

(2) Why is indoor organic Gardening preferable to indoor conventional gardening?

There are four reasons for advocating this type of gardening–

(a) People are generally worried about Finances! Well, an organic garden brings down costs, for the simple reason that money need no longer be spent on purchasing vegetables and fruits from the market or chemical fertilizers.

(b) Kitchen wastes and other organic wastes (anything which proves useful to the plant) in the house come in useful as compost (natural fertilizer).

(c) Since no synthetic materials are used, it follows that consumed foods are far Healthier and better in taste. When treated with chemical fertilizers, some of the material gets deposited into the vegetables.

(d) Very little soil is required (sometimes, no soil at all). Neither the soil nor water get to retain chemical residues as no chemicals are used. Thus, the environment is safe.

(3) What are the relevant features of indoor organic gardening?

(a) Anything can be cultivated–simple houseplants, specific herbs, fruits or vegetables.

(b) There are two options available for indoor organic gardening–purchasing readymade gardening kits from brick and mortar gardening stores or online shops, or doing everything from the beginning.

A novice or someone rushed for time better plant seedlings, as the process of transplanting and/or spacing of new plants need not be attempted then.

(c) As the plants are being grown indoors, lighting should be adequate to enable them to prepare food. If the plants cannot get sufficient amount of sunlight, then the gardener can search for alternative sources of lighting.

(d) Regarding temperature and humidity, they should complement each other. In an outside environment, nature does the regulation, but the same is not the case indoors. A humidifier should do the trick since it controls the humidity level and keeps it constant.

(e) As for all plants, the amount of water for each houseplant should be proportionate to its needs. There should be no under-watering or over-watering.

Gardening – What are the Benefits?

Gardening is one of the simplest and most fruitful, pun intended, hobbies in the country. Even those in the urban areas are rapidly discovering the wonders of this activity. So although they don’t have the garden patch on their backyard that they can show off, they make one several feet above the ground in their condominium units and apartment buildings.

Gardening, after all, does not only involve a large patch of land. One can actually do gardening in pots. Even taking care of orchids and other aerial plants are also considered gardening. Starting small is actually quirt good especially if you do not have much experience yet. Not all people have a green thumb and it is best to take care of only a few so that you will be able to fully focus on each of the plants.

Remember that gardening may look as simple as watering them every morning and putting fertilizers, but the task is more than that. It actually involves a lot of work and can take a great deal of time especially if you have many plants to take care of.

Most people think that gardening is only for aesthetic purposes but the fact is, there are a lot of things that Gardening can offer, not only to people but also to the environment. Below are just some of the benefits that one can get from gardening. Read on and you might be encouraged to get on with the craze.

Relaxation

Although it may indeed involve a lot of work, from watering the plants to cutting the unwanted shrubs in the surrounding areas, gardening relaxes people. This is especially true with people who are already used to the task and are simply enjoying the “flowers” of their labor.

Gardening, in fact, has been known to be effective therapy with people who are depressed or those with manic tendencies. Plants soothes the emotions and calms the person.

Clean air

Science books have told us that plants inhale carbon dioxide and exhale oxygen, an air that we need to survive. When there are plants in the house, the air is healthier as plants already filter the air when they make food and then give off clean air. This is the reason why people find cleaner air in the suburbs compared to the cities… perhaps because there are more trees there than in the rustle-bustle of urban areas.

Cooler

The home with plants is also cooler than those that do not have any. This is because of the shades that plants provide. The branches and the leaves of the plants protect the house from the direct rays of the sun and of course the leaves in itself absorb the sunlight. Plants need the sunlight to make or process their own food.

Eye-appealing

Hands down, a house with plants and flowers is more beautiful than any house with great architectural design. Having plants at home provides flashes of colors that are wonderful to look at especially when combined with the general design of the house. Especially good in providing aesthetic appeal are orchids and sunflowers which provide a cheery and bright atmosphere to any Home.

Food on the table

You can actually choose to plant vegetables that you and your family can enjoy at the dining table. This actually beats having to buy veggies in the market because you know that what you have planted is clean and free from pesticides and other chemicals that are used in commercial planting.
